Waka Flocka Flame, stage name of Juaquin James Malphurs, is an American rapper born in Decatur, Georgia, in 1986. Active since 2009, Waka Flocka has made a significant contribution to the trap hip-hop scene with his aggressive style and energetic rhymes. His debut album, *Flockaveli*, released in 2010, became a commercial success, reaching number 3 on the Billboard 200. Among his most notable songs are "No Hands", "Hard in the Paint" and "O Let's Do It". Waka Flocka is known for his collaborations with artists such as Gucci Mane, Rick Ross and Drake. His music often explores themes of violence, drugs and street life, reflecting the environment he grew up in.
